When I was a kid, someone opened up a old bowling ally and turned it into a indoor archery range. maybe 25 lanes that were separated by walls of netting and you could move the target back and forth to what ever yards you wanted to shoot. You could bring your own bows or rent their equipment. Back then it was $5 a hour. They also had lanes that targets worked on a pendulum so you had moving targets to practice on. The place was always packed. for some reason it lasted maybe two years successfully and then it closed down. I have never seen another like it in Oregon since then.  I bet you could make a great business doing the very same thing today.
